A Selection of Works by Leading Contemporary Suffolk and Norfolk Artists

The Artist in our Midst celebrates many of the courageous and singular artists who form an important part of the rich cultural heritage of East Anglia. These are not overblown celebrities, but hardworking and perceptive men and women who live in our community, who help to form its very fabric, and who painstakingly capture and express some of life’s more elusive, elemental qualities. They are the reporters and commentators you will not find on TV or radio, but whose works so richly illuminate the history of our times. - M. Charles, Publisher, The Artist in Our Midst and Green Pebble Magazine

Also in The Artist in Our Midst:
► 88 colour images by 48 leading Norfolk and Suffolk contemporary artists
► The artists' own statements describing their works 
► The opinions of Norfolk and Suffolk’s foremost galleries on the works of the featured artists 
► Artists biographies (including details of their membership to local and national artistic societies)
► A comprehensive list of the galleries showing these artists’ works

Artists featured

 

Elaine Nason

Always on the lookout for something special in ordinary life, Elaine Nason's paintings and prints capture (and greeting cards too!) us at our truest.

Honor Surie

Figurative and landscape painter and sculptor.

Maureen Jordan

For years now Maureen Jordan has built a reputation for her richly-coloured pastel paintings of flowers and gardens. Green Pebble publishes some of its favourites as greeting cards.

Tessa Newcomb

 With her ability to capture rural life in small, humorous paintings, Tessa Newcomb has become one of Suffolk's best-loved artists. Green Pebble is thrilled to be working with Tessa on a new range of greeting cards.

Val Lindsell

Valerie’s describes her style as ‘instinctively leaning towards scenes that are linear’ and here, vibrant acrylic shades bleed and stretch into the horizon to meld with the crashing foam of the sea.
